Qual é a diferença entre CPU e GPU?

o CPU e GPU são dois dispositivos vitais do sistema de computador eletrônico, mas o funcionamento de ambos é totalmente diferente um do outro. CPU (unidade de processamento central) é um microprocessador que é usado para executar as instruções fornecidas por um programa de acordo com operações como algoritmos, aritmética, lógica, controle, entrada e saída. No entanto, por outro lado, GPU (unidade de processamento gráfico) é um dispositivo interno usado para renderizar uma imagem na tela do computador. A base da CPU gira em torno da baixa latência, enquanto a GPU deve fornecer o alto desempenho por toda parte.



Você poderia dizer que a CPU é o cérebro e a GPU são os olhos. Seu cérebro entende o mundo, como ele funciona, a física etc. Enquanto seus olhos estão criando as imagens, você vê o mundo.

Ambos os termos são diferentes um do outro, mas para executar corretamente um dispositivo de computador, eles são igualmente importantes. Então, se você está planejando comprar um novo sistema de computador, você deve entender o básico diferença entre CPU e GPU os termos.



Conteúdo da postagem: -

O que é uma CPU (Unidade Central de Processamento)?

CPU ou Unidade central de processamento é o cérebro de qualquer unidade embutida eletronicamente. Consiste em duas unidades funcionais - ALU e COM.

Unidade Lógica Aritmética é usado para armazenar dados temporários e realizar cálculos matemáticos, enquanto o Unidade de controle é usado para executar a tarefa de sequenciamento e ramificação.

A primeira empresa a desenvolver uma CPU é a Intel, chamada de chip 4004, que foi a primeira CPU de 4 bits. Depois disso, eles o projetaram na arquitetura x86 que se tornou mais popular, mais tarde o ARM surgiu com um microprocessador de 32 bits feito pela Acorn Computers.

A CPU funciona como um cérebro no sistema de computador, pois tem que interagir com outras partes do sistema, como memória e unidade de entrada e saída. É responsabilidade da CPU executar as informações recebidas da memória. A unidade de controle às vezes precisa interagir com a unidade de entrada e saída para manter a funcionalidade do sistema.

Ele gera endereços, dados e sinais de controle enquanto recebe os dados, sinais de status e interrupções com a ajuda do barramento do sistema. Um barramento de sistema é uma coleção de vários barramentos, como barramento de dados, endereço e controle. A CPU atribui mais unidade de hardware ao cache rápido, enquanto baixa para computação, que é totalmente diferente da GPU.

Função da CPU:

  • Obter instruções
  • Interpretar instruções
  • Busque todos os dados
  • Gravar dados
  • Controle o tempo do fluxo de informações
  • Controle o armazenamento de dados
  • Dê comandos a todos os componentes do computador
  • Executa todos os cálculos

CPU Central A Unidade de Processamento gerencia todas as funcionalidades, cálculos de todos os componentes de hardware e software que seu PC possui que o qualifica para ser nomeado também como 'o cérebro' do computador.

processador

O que é uma GPU (Unidade de processamento gráfico) / placa gráfica?

A GPU ou também chamada de Unidade de processamento gráfico é um processador especial que é usado para exibir gráficos na tela. É principalmente incorporado pela CPU para compartilhar RAM com todo o sistema, a GPU é de uma forma regulada pela CPU, assim como as outras partes de um sistema de computador. É necessário experimentar a exibição de gráficos de última geração. A unidade GPU que funciona discretamente tem sua RAM chamada VRAM, que é usada para exibir vídeos.

As unidades gráficas foram introduzidas pela Intel e IBM em 1980. A GPU costumava executar funções muito básicas, como preenchimento de área, alteração de imagens simples, desenho de formas e assim por diante. No entanto, a tecnologia moderna de GPU se desenvolveu muito e hoje a GPU pode realizar pesquisas e análises sem a necessidade de CPU. A GPU está hoje trabalhando em paralelo com a CPU. Na GPU, as várias unidades de processamento são separadas onde não existe coerência de cache. Não será errado dizer que a tecnologia de GPU melhorou tremendamente nos últimos anos e renovou os métodos de exibição.

Unidade de processamento gráfico

Funções da GPU:

  • Faça cálculos relacionados ao 3D
  • Especializado para funções de exibição.
  • Renderiza imagens, vídeos e animações para a tela do computador
  • GPU é projetado para realizar operações de ponto flutuante

A GPU e a placa gráfica são iguais?

Sim e não, um não funciona sem o outro. A placa gráfica é um chip na unidade de processamento gráfico e ambos permitem que o outro funcione. Uma vez que eles são comprados como uma unidade, é muito comum referir-se à GPU como 'Placa Gráfica'. Embora isso não seja tecnicamente correto em relação à terminologia, é fácil ver o porquê, pois você nunca verá uma GPU moderna sem uma placa gráfica .

A placa gráfica é o hardware como um todo, enquanto a GPU é um chip, parte da placa gráfica ou uma placa semelhante, que significa “Unidade de processamento gráfico'

Placa de vídeo

Diferença chave entre CPU e GPU

A unidade de processamento central é a unidade de funcionamento médio de um computador, onde a unidade do processador gráfico é a unidade de exibição do computador. Ambas as unidades são totalmente diferentes uma da outra, mas, ainda assim, parte de seu funcionamento está interferindo um no outro. Então, para melhor concluir ambos, vamos estudar suas principais diferenças -

  1. A principal diferença entre o funcionamento de ambas as unidades de processamento está na velocidade. Na CPU, a baixa latência tem prioridade. No entanto, na GPU, o alto desempenho é necessário para renderizar a tela de alta qualidade.
  2. O funcionamento da CPU é muito interativo quando uma série de instruções sequenciadas precisa ser processada. Por outro lado, a GPU é eficaz quando uma série de instruções paralelas precisa ser processada.
  3. Você também pode encontrar a diferença entre a formação da unidade de processamento central e a unidade do processador gráfico. A CPU é formada por núcleos menos poderosos, enquanto a formação da GPU é baseada em um grande número de núcleos fracos.
  4. Em termos de velocidade, o GPU oferece mais velocidade aos usuários e funciona nas instruções paralelas que são muito mais rápidas do que as instruções sequenciadas ou ramificadas compreendidas pelas CPUs.
  5. Embora a CPU exija mais memória para funcionar em comparação com a GPU. A GPU pode processar em menos quantidade de memória e funções ainda mais rápido do que as CPUs.
  6. Se falarmos sobre as principais características de ambas as unidades de processamento, então elas têm duas agendas totalmente diferentes. A principal característica da unidade central de processamento é controlar a lógica das execuções fora de ordem e especuladas. Ao contrário, a GPU possui diferentes recursos para estabelecer uma estrutura arquitetônica tolerante à latência da memória.
CPU GPU
CPU significa Unidade de Processamento Central. Enquanto GPU significa Unidade de Processamento Gráfico.
A CPU consome ou precisa de mais memória do que a GPU. Embora consuma ou exija menos memória do que a CPU.
A velocidade da CPU é menor que a velocidade da GPU. Enquanto a GPU é mais rápida do que a velocidade da CPU.
CPU contém minúsculos núcleos poderosos. Embora contenha mais núcleos fracos.
A CPU é adequada para processamento de instrução serial. Embora a GPU não seja adequada para processamento de instrução serial.
A CPU não é adequada para processamento de instrução paralelo. Enquanto a GPU é adequada para processamento de instruções paralelas.
Ênfase da CPU em baixa latência. Enquanto a GPU enfatiza o alto rendimento.

Diferença arquitetônica entre CPU e GPU

No sentido de arquitetura, a CPU é composta de poucos núcleos enormes de Unidade Lógica Aritmética (ALU) para processamento de propósito geral com muita memória cache e um módulo de controle enorme que pode lidar com alguns threads de software por vez. A CPU é otimizada para operações seriais, pois seu clock é muito alto. Enquanto a GPU, por outro lado, tem muitas pequenas ALUs, pequenos módulos de controle e um pequeno cache. GPU é otimizado para operações paralelas.

  • A unidade de computação GPU é muito mais simples do que um núcleo de CPU superescalar moderno
  • A unidade de computação GPU não faz previsão de ramificação
  • Todos os núcleos da GPU executam as mesmas instruções, ao mesmo tempo, mas operam em dados diferentes (SIMD)
  • Um núcleo de CPU tem um cache enorme, previsão de ramificação e maior velocidade de clock

Conclusão

Se você quer saber se a CPU é importante nos dispositivos eletrônicos ou GPU. Então, podemos dizer honestamente que é impossível concluir qual é o melhor entre o CPU e GPU. Isso ocorre porque a existência de ambas as unidades dependem uma da outra. Sem a CPU, a GPU não pode exibir os gráficos e, com a ausência da CPU, a GPU não pode obter instruções sobre quando produzir os gráficos. Portanto, ambos são partes igualmente importantes do sistema do computador e você não pode comprometer a qualidade de ninguém porque juntos geram o melhor resultado.